- Golden State secured its first NBA Cup victory of the season, finishing a back-to-back in San Antonio with two fourth-quarter comebacks.
- Stephen Curry sank two free throws with six seconds remaining after drawing a foul on De’Aaron Fox, who then missed a potential game-winner at the buzzer.
- Victor Wembanyama posted 26 points, 12 rebounds and three blocks in 38 minutes in a physical matchup that included repeated tangles with Draymond Green and a waved-off alley-oop.
- Curry’s performance followed a 46-point outing in the prior meeting and tied Michael Jordan for the most 40-point games after turning 30 with 44.
- Jonathan Kuminga was out with bilateral knee tendinitis as Steve Kerr stayed with a revised starting group featuring Will Richard and Moses Moody; Jimmy Butler scored 21 while Brandin Podziemski and Richard added 10 apiece, and the game was available on Prime Video and NBA League Pass.
